Summary
Propose to amend Section 42 of the Constitution of Kentucky to prohibit members of the General Assembly from receiving legislative pay for a special session that has been called by the Governor because the General Assembly adjourned without passing a state budget; submit to the voters with ballot question.
Title
AN ACT proposing an amendment to Section 42 of the Constitution of Kentucky.
